We obtained these datasets for analysis as part of the ESRC Changing Commutes project,
which modelled uptake of cycle commuting. Interviews2 come from three studies: Cycling Cultures (all interviews),
Commuting and Health in Cambridge (selected interviews), and Cycling City and Towns (selected interviews).
The Cycling Cultures dataset included two types of interview: narrative and stakeholder;
the former interviewed in their capacity as cyclists,
the latter because of involvement in local policy, practice or advocacy.
The Cycling City and Towns dataset includes interviews
with people in places that experienced cycling investment under that programme.
Within Commuting and Health in Cambridge there were two types of interviews;
those involved in a cohort study,
and people intercepted using the new Cambridge Guided Busway.
